Bodrum gulet charter – One of the most exciting seaside cities in Turkey is the world reknown city of Bodrum. Located in Southern Turkey, it is home to the classic Turkish sailboats we call gulets. The origin of gulets actually derived from wooden boats that were constructed for sponge fishing decades ago. Later as time went on, these lovely traditional vessels went through a conversion and refined in construction and technology to what is now referred to as gulets or gulet ketch.
The harbor of Bodrum is full of these amazing boats for hire from the months of May to the end of October.
